*Obituary
Rogers Democrat
Wednesday, February 1, 1905

FOWLER, Ernest - Ernest Fowler died yesterday noon at 12:15 at the home of his mother, Mrs. W.H. Fowler, in the south part of town. Funeral services are being held at the residence this afternoon at 2:30 o'clock, conducted by Elder T.J. Keller. The death of Mr. Fowler has been hourly expected for several days as he had been steadily growing weaker and weaker. He had been failing ever since his return from Texas a little before Christmas and the physicians had been unable to give the sorrowing mother and family any hope for his recovery. Ernest Fowler was the oldest son of Mr. and Mrs. W.H. Fowler and was born in Rogers March 21, 1883. During the summer of 1897 he fell under a Frisco freight train while playing near the track east of his home and lost his right foot. While this injury was somewhat of a handicap, he was a vigorous young fellow and was for several years captain of the "second" ball team, officiating as catcher. After the death of his father several years ago he became a member of the furniture firm of Mrs. W.H. Fowler & Son, and in spite of his youth took his place among our successful business men. Owing to his failing health he was forced last year to give up the work. Every possible remedy was tried but consumption had made too heavy inroads upon his system and the trip to Texas last fall was made too late to be of any benefit. Courteous and agreeable in his life, beloved by all his associates, and the pride of his mother and sister, the death of Ernest Fowler is a sore bereavement to many. The death of a young man just as he is entering the gateway of manhood is always sad; when the happiness of an entire family is centered upon him, it is doubly so. The Democrat joins with the entire community in extending sympathy to the sorrowing family.
